Package: denyhosts
Version: 2.6-1
Severity: normal

Added the following hosts to /etc/hosts.deny:

2001

If I then check hosts.deny I see:

ssh: 2001

This is wrong. The right address is:

Feb  5 11:48:35 magma sshd[25628]: Invalid user toor from 
2001:4060:1:4133:207:e9ff:fef0:6b4b
Feb  5 11:48:35 magma sshd[25628]: Failed none for invalid user toor from 
2001:4060:1:4133:207:e9ff:fef0:6b4b port 57153 ssh2
Feb  5 11:48:37 magma sshd[25630]: (pam_unix) authentication failure; logname= 
uid=0 euid=0 tty=ssh ruser= rhost=2001:4060:1:4133:207:e9ff:fef0:6b4b
Feb  5 11:48:39 magma sshd[25628]: error: PAM: User not known to the underlying 
authentication module for illegal user toor from 
2001:4060:1:4133:207:e9ff:fef0:6b4b
